npm 包 gulp-livescript-async 使用教程
前言
gulp-livescript-async 是一个在 gulp 构建时异步编译 LiveScript 代码的插件。本文将介绍如何安装和使用 gulp-livescript-async,以及在使用时需要注意的问题和技巧,希望能够帮助读者更好地使用这个 npm 包。
安装
首先,你需要安装 gulp 和 gulp-livescript-async。如果你还没有安装 gulp,可以使用以下命令安装:
$ npm install --global gulp-cli $ npm install --save-dev gulp
接下来,使用以下命令安装 gulp-livescript-async:
$ npm install --save-dev gulp-livescript-async
使用
安装完成后,你需要在 gulpfile.js 中使用 gulp-livescript-async 插件来编译 LiveScript 代码。以下是一个示例 gulpfile.js:
var gulp = require('gulp'); var livescript = require('gulp-livescript-async'); gulp.task('build', function () { return gulp.src('src/*.ls') .pipe(livescript()) .pipe(gulp.dest('dist')) });
该任务将会编译 src 目录下的所有 .ls 文件,并将编译后的代码输出到 dist 目录下。你可以在命令行中使用以下命令来运行该任务:
$ gulp build
在运行该命令时,gulp-livescript-async 将会异步编译 LiveScript 代码,并将编译后的代码保存到指定目录下。
注意事项
当使用 gulp-livescript-async 时,需要注意以下几点:
- 使用该插件时,需要使用 gulp 4.x 或以上版本。
- 在编写 LiveScript 代码时,需要遵循 LiveScript 的语法规则,否则编译可能会失败。
- 如果需要在编译 LiveScript 代码时添加额外的选项或配置,可以通过传递一个包含选项或配置的对象作为 livescript() 的参数来实现。
结语
本文介绍了如何安装和使用 gulp-livescript-async,以及在使用时需要注意的问题和技巧。如果你需要在 gulp 构建时异步编译 LiveScript 代码,可以尝试使用这个 npm 包,相信它会为你的前端工作带来更多便利。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/6005575581e8991b448d44f2